Ther-Biotic® Kid’s (Children's Chewable) is a broad-spectrum, hypoallergenic probiotic supplement designed for children 2 years of age and older. Our 25 billion CFU formulation, in a base of inulin, contains 8 total Lactobacillus and Bifidobacterium species which have been intensively researched and clinically shown to support gastrointestinal health and immune function in children.

 

Suggested Dosage: Take 1 chewable tablet daily or as directed by a healthcare professional.
